E
Eric Waltz Review of Demyto
I had a great experience with Demyto. Their websit...
I had a great experience with Demyto. Their website demyto.com is user-friendly and easy to navigate. The service provided by their team was excellent. They were professional and efficient in handling my car maintenance. The quality of work done on my car was top-notch. I recommend Demyto to anyone in need of car servicing.
Comments: